PART OF PRECISION AGRICULTURE
Starts from Proper Data collection and Tracking from all aspects on the field (soil, water, air and process)
Biota solution enabled connected plantations with wide-area private network for long range monitoring
Digitalization starts with specific sensor ex. Water Level, gradually the same platform can be expanded for
other sensors such as object location tracking, temperature, light, soil moisture, sap flow, tree diameters
and many more
Automatic Data Collection from plantations (as little manual process as possible to ensure no “GIGO” quality)
Proven hardware for data collection and safety analysis on peat land
Time efficient and cost savings data monitoring result for easy decision making
